Summary of Actions Taken by the Board on August 12, 2008

 

Mr. Kaechele led the Board, staff, and public in reciting the Pledge of Allegiance.

 

Chaplain Dean Collings provided the invocation.

 

The Board deferred approval of the minutes of the July 22, 2008 Regular and Special Meetings to the September 9, 2008 Meeting.

 

BOARD OF SUPERVISORS’ COMMENTS

Mrs. O’Bannon recognized Michael Moore and Scott Rateau from Boy Scout Troop 702, sponsored by Second Baptist Church.  Michael was observing the meeting to fulfill a requirement for the Citizenship in the Community Merit Badge and Scott was observing the meeting to fulfill a requirement for the Communications Merit Badge.  

 

RECOGNITION OF NEWS MEDIA

 

Mrs. O’Bannon recognized Melodie Martin from the Richmond Times-Dispatch and Tom Lappas from the Henrico Citizen. 

PRESENTATION

 

Mr. Kaechele presented a proclamation recognizing September 1 – 5, 2008 as Payroll Week.  Accepting the proclamation were Timothy Masssenburg, Payroll Supervisor for the County’s Department of Finance, Accounting Division, and Government Liaison for the Virginia Chapter of the American Payroll Association; Marta Sorensen, Payroll Accountant, and Diana Vargas, Account Clerk II, Department of Finance, Accounting Division; and David Gehm, Deputy Director of Finance.

PUBLIC HEARINGS - REZONING CASES AND PROVISIONAL USE PERMIT

 

346-07

C-48C-07

Deferred to October 14, 2008 meeting

Request of Entropy LLC to conditionally rezone from R-3 One-Family Residence District to B-2C Business District (Conditional), Parcels 769-756-6351, 769-756-6059, and 769-756-5766, containing 1.3814 acres, located at the northwest intersection of Staples Mill (State Route 33) and Old Staples Mill Roads. 

 

227-08

C-9C-08

Approved with Proffered Conditions

Request of Secure Hands Holdings, LLC to conditionally rezone from R-4 One-Family Residence District to R-6C General Residence District (Conditional), Parcels 809-722-2386, 809-722-4093, 809-722-5489, 809-722-5792, 809-723-2108, 809-723-4307, 809-723-5011, 809-723-6216, and 809-723-5911 containing 6.0308 acres, located on the east line of East Richmond Road approximately 216 feet north of Nine Mile Road (State Route 33) and on the north line of Nine Mile Road approximately 290 feet east of East Richmond Road. 

 

228-08

C-23C-08

Approved with Proffered Conditions

 

Request of HCA Health Services of VA, Inc.to amend proffered conditions accepted with Rezoning Case C-59C-03, on part of Parcel 761-745-3004, located approximately 600 feet south of Forest Avenue and 350 feet west of Skipwith Road. 

 

229-08

P-12-08

Approved with Conditions

Request of Cellco Partnership (Verizon Wireless) for a Provisional Use Permit under Sections 24-95(a)(3), 24-120 and 24-122.1 of Chapter 24 of the County Code in order to extend the height of an existing 154’ high telecommunications tower to a total height of 166’ to provide additional collocation opportunities, on part of Parcel 784-749-6682, located on the south line of Hilliard Road  (State Route 161) approximately 360 feet west of its intersection with Brook Road (U.S. Route 1).
